Origins and Geography: Nature’s Influence on Spice Quality
Nature plays a pivotal role in determining which spices thrive in specific regions. Climate conditions such as temperature ranges, humidity levels, and rainfall patterns create ideal environments for various plants to flourish. These natural factors not only influence growth but also significantly impact flavor profiles and potency levels.
For instance, black pepper thrives best in tropical climates with well-drained soils found predominantly in countries like Vietnam and Indonesia. In contrast, saffron requires cool mountainous regions with distinct seasonal variations—conditions met perfectly in Kashmiri valleys or Spanish Sierra Nevada mountains.
Geographical indicators often determine regional specialty status for certain crops. This phenomenon explains why Ceylon cinnamon comes exclusively from Sri Lanka while Cassia cinnamon originates mainly from China and Indonesia due to differing soil compositions and microclimates.
- Suitable climatic zones dictate which spices can be successfully grown within any given area
- Soil composition affects nutrient availability essential for plant development
- Elevation differences contribute to unique growing conditions that shape final product characteristics
Agricultural research institutions worldwide continuously study these environmental relationships to optimize planting strategies. By understanding local ecosystems better, farmers gain insight into sustainable practices that enhance yield without compromising quality standards.
Cultivation Practices: Traditional Methods vs Modern Innovations
Farming techniques vary widely depending upon cultural traditions and technological advancements available in different parts of the globe. While some communities continue using time-honored methods passed down through generations, others embrace scientific approaches aimed at increasing productivity and reducing losses during harvest periods.
Traditional farming involves manual labor-intensive processes including hand-picking fruits before they fully ripen to preserve desired aromatic compounds. Conversely, modern agricultural systems utilize mechanized equipment capable of handling vast areas efficiently yet may sometimes compromise delicate fragrance elements present in freshly picked produce.
Organic certification has gained significant traction among consumers seeking chemical-free products. Farmers adhering strictly to organic principles avoid synthetic fertilizers and pesticides entirely relying instead on compost-based nutrients derived from locally sourced materials.
Hydroponics and aeroponic technologies represent cutting-edge innovations enabling cultivation even in non-traditional locations. These controlled environment agriculture methods allow precise regulation over water pH levels, mineral concentrations, and light exposure duration—all critical variables influencing final product consistency.
The Role of Small-Scale Producers
Smallholder farms account for approximately two-thirds of global food production according to FAO reports. Their intimate knowledge of local terrain combined with deep-rooted ancestral wisdom often results in superior quality outputs compared to industrial counterparts focused primarily on volume rather than nuanced taste attributes.
These family-run operations typically practice polyculture farming—an approach involving simultaneous cultivation of multiple crop types within same field space promoting biodiversity benefits both ecologically and economically. Such diversified setups naturally reduce pest infestation risks minimizing reliance on external interventions.
